Integrating the Capability Maturity Model Integration (CMMI) with blockchain technology represents a significant leap forward in enhancing transparency and efficiency within organizational processes. This combination leverages the structured improvement approach of CMMI with the decentralized, immutable nature of blockchain, offering a powerful toolset for organizations aiming to achieve Operational Excellence and Strategic Planning goals.

Understanding the Synergy

The CMMI framework is designed to provide organizations with the essential elements of effective processes that ultimately improve their performance. It encompasses a set of practices that guide organizations in developing, improving, and maintaining quality processes across a project, division, or an entire organization. On the other hand, blockchain technology offers a decentralized ledger that securely records transactions across multiple computers, ensuring that any recorded data is immutable and transparent. The integration of these two can significantly enhance the way organizations manage and execute their processes.

For instance, by applying blockchain to the process improvement data and outcomes mandated by the CMMI model, organizations can achieve a higher level of data integrity and security. This integration ensures that every step of process improvement and the associated results are recorded in a manner that is not only secure but also easily verifiable by internal and external stakeholders. This capability is particularly beneficial for industries where compliance and audit trails are critical, such as finance, healthcare, and manufacturing.

Moreover, the decentralized nature of blockchain complements the CMMI’s objective of continuous improvement. By facilitating real-time, transparent tracking of process improvements and performance metrics across different departments or even geographical locations, organizations can foster a culture of transparency and accountability. This not only aids in identifying bottlenecks and inefficiencies more swiftly but also promotes a collaborative environment for addressing them.

Enhancing Transparency

Transparency in organizational processes is not just about making information available but ensuring that it is accurate, timely, and verifiable. Blockchain technology, by design, provides an unparalleled level of transparency. Each transaction on a blockchain is recorded with a timestamp and cannot be altered or deleted, making it an excellent tool for logging process improvements and compliance activities as dictated by CMMI practices. This feature can significantly enhance stakeholder trust, both internally and externally, as it provides a clear, immutable history of actions taken, decisions made, and improvements implemented.

In the realm of project management, for example, integrating blockchain with CMMI can offer stakeholders a transparent view of project timelines, resource allocation, and progress on deliverables. This level of transparency is invaluable for maintaining alignment between project teams and organizational strategic goals, as well as for building client trust by providing a clear, unalterable record of project execution and quality assurance activities.

Furthermore, in industries heavily regulated or those that require stringent quality controls, the ability to provide auditors or regulators with an immutable record of process adherence and improvements can streamline compliance processes. It reduces the time and resources spent on audit preparation and execution, thereby improving operational efficiency.

Driving Efficiency

Efficiency in organizational processes is often hampered by manual tracking, siloed data, and the lack of a single source of truth. By integrating CMMI with blockchain, organizations can automate the tracking of process improvements and performance metrics. This automation reduces manual errors, frees up resources for higher-value activities, and provides a single, reliable source of truth for process performance data. The result is a more streamlined, efficient process improvement lifecycle that can adapt more quickly to changing organizational needs or market conditions.

Consider the supply chain management process as an example. By leveraging blockchain to record and track every step in the supply chain, from procurement to delivery, in combination with CMMI practices for process optimization, organizations can achieve unprecedented levels of efficiency and visibility. This integration can help in identifying inefficiencies, such as bottlenecks or quality issues, in real-time, allowing for immediate corrective actions. Moreover, it enables a more agile response to supply chain disruptions, which are increasingly common in today’s global market.

Additionally, the data integrity provided by blockchain technology means that the information used for decision-making is accurate and up-to-date. This capability is critical for maintaining Operational Excellence, as it ensures that process improvements are based on reliable data, leading to more effective and strategic decision-making. In turn, this can lead to significant cost savings, improved quality, and higher customer satisfaction.

Real-World Applications and Success Stories

While specific, detailed statistics from consulting firms on the integration of CMMI and blockchain are scarce, several organizations across industries are pioneering this approach with promising results. For example, in the financial services sector, a leading bank implemented blockchain technology to enhance its loan origination process, guided by CMMI principles. This integration not only improved the transparency of the loan processing but also significantly reduced the processing time by automating verification and audit trails, leading to improved customer satisfaction and operational efficiency.

In the manufacturing sector, a global manufacturer integrated blockchain with its CMMI-driven quality management system to track and verify the quality of components from suppliers in real-time. This approach not only streamlined the supplier audit process but also significantly reduced the incidence of quality issues, leading to a more efficient production process and higher product quality.

These examples illustrate the tangible benefits of integrating CMMI with blockchain technology. By enhancing transparency and efficiency, organizations can not only meet but exceed their strategic objectives, driving growth and innovation in an increasingly competitive and complex business environment.
